I'm beginning to think I'm my own support team here.

Finally!.. did get the Display Properties screen to show up on my desktop under setting....the DisplayLink adapter.

Here's how I got it to show.

Uninstalled the DisplayLink Core software and Graphics downloads.

NOTE: Connected the USB/HDMI cable to a USB port, and connected the HDMI cable from the HDdeck unit to the HDTV....Before, Before, Before I downloaded the "infamous" DisplayLink drivers.

Briefly, and I say Briefly, the DisplayLink TV Icon "showed" up on the system tray. When I had the Icon on the system tray, I clicked on the desktop and selected properties. Under settings here what I have.

Display window.

1. Plug and Play Monitor -Nvidia GeForced4 MX Integrated GPU

2. No Device on DisplayLink Graphics Adapter.

NOTE: When I clicked on and highlighted...No Device on DisplayLink Graphics, the DisplayLink Icon in my system tray disappeared.

That is where I now stand.
